Fairfield Branson

  • August 23, 2005
  • 5 by Rctaxman from Bayside, New York
Best Things Nearby:
Live variety, comedy, and magic shows, all within a 10-minute drive, and shopping and local dining also

Best Things About the Resort:
It is well kept and maintained. The staff was great, and they had activities going on in case you didn't want to leave the grounds.

Resort Experience:
Live, Live, Live: There were so many shows to choose from, we didn't know where to start. We decided on the Elvis experience (which was great). The kids wanted magic, so we saw Dareen Romeo and Kirby Van Burch, both excellent. We also went to Yakov Smirnoff and found that wonderful. We went on the lake with Ride the Ducks and learned country line-dancing. We enjoyed it so much, we've booked to go back next year.

Fairfield Branson

  • September 9, 2004
  • 5 by WhoELS21 from Branson, Missouri
Best Things Nearby:
The resort is on the southwest side of the town and is very close to Table Rock Dam, Lawrence Welk, Lake Taneycomo, Table Rock Lake, and the Butteryfly Palace. It’s a short drive to the main action of the strip (5 minutes) but is still far enough away that you don't hear all the people and traffic!

Best Things About the Resort:
Fairfield is top notch. They have LOTS of onsite activities and you can do lots without leaving the resort. They also have discounted show tickets and specials for guests. The staff will all go above and beyond. The member services staff are great at helping you plan your entire vacation, from dining to shows. Most resorts in Branson don't offer the services that Fairfield provides to their guests.

Resort Experience:
If you come and stay at Fairfield Branson, they have four phases of condos. The Falls, Meadows One and Two, and then Mountain Vista.

If you have a choice, Mountain Vista is my favorite resort in all of Fairfield. They were built in late 2003, early 2004. They painted the rooms bright colors that make you feel happy all over.

If you happen to stay at the Meadows, they have more of a lodgy feel to the room with dark browns and fish wallpaper. The falls is also very nice, but doesn't have a recreation building. You would have to get in the car or take the shuttel to Mt. Vista to use theirs. Also, the Falls doesn't have elevators, so, unless you get a first floor unit, you would have to take the stairs. I DO NOT RECOMEND THE STUDIO UNITS. They are too small and you would be better off staying at a different resort. However, their one bedroom or larger are all GREAT!

The recreation center has a pool table, ping-pong table, darts, and a great game room. There is also a massage and workout room!
